Output 1ce628529e3e9bccb1ff9bf515aa01fd018c6d06d0b924dcab284fbd16d24265:2

value
40778757
script pubkey
OP_0 OP_PUSHBYTES_20 895106c54d428474fbac1bf5b4f302107b8b8c3e
address
tb1q39gsd32dg2z8f7avr06mfuczzpachrp78jp8ph
transaction
1ce628529e3e9bccb1ff9bf515aa01fd018c6d06d0b924dcab284fbd16d24265